Purpose
The purpose of this procedure is to ensure SUNY Broome Community College (the “College”) appoints an individual who maintains Information and Information Systems in support of the College’s educational mission and operations. This Information Security Policy (this “Policy”) has been adopted to protect the confidentiality, integrity, and availability of the College’s Information and Information Systems. This procedure has also been adopted to comply with laws governing the College’s Information and/or Information Systems and is validated/reviewed annually.
Postsecondary institutions and third-party servicers must protect student financial aid information provided to them by the Department or otherwise obtained in support of the administration of the Federal Student Financial Aid Programs (Title IV programs), authorized under Title IV of the Higher Education Act of 1965, as amended (HEA). Each institution participating in the Title IV programs has agreed in its Program Participation Agreement (PPA) to comply with the GLBA Safeguards Rule under 16 C.F.R. Part 314. Institutions and servicers also sign the Student Aid Internet Gateway (SAIG) Enrollment Agreement, which states that they will ensure that all Federal Student Aid applicant information is protected from access by, or disclosure to, unauthorized personnel and that they are aware of and will comply with all of the requirements to protect and secure data obtained from the Department’s systems to administer the Title IV programs.
Statement of the Procedure
The appointed Qualified Individual shall verify annually that SUNY Broome has a written Information Security Program and that the written information security program addresses the GLBA required minimum elements.
The Qualified Individual is required to report in writing regularly and at least annually to the Board of Directors. The report must include information on:
- The overall status of the Information Security Program and the College’s compliance with the Information Security Program;
- Material matters related to the Information Security Program, addressing issues such as risk assessment, risk management, and control decisions, service provider arrangements, results of testing, security events or violations, management responses to events/violations, and recommendations for changes in the Information Security Program.
The Qualified Individual will notify the State University of New York (SUNY) Chief Information Security Officer (CISO) if a security incident or significant security event occurs.
SUNY Broome’s Information Security program is based on a risk assessment that identifies reasonably foreseeable internal and external risks to the security, confidentiality, and integrity of customer information that could result in the unauthorized disclosure, misuse, alteration, destruction, or other compromise of such information, and assesses the sufficiency of any safeguards in place to control these risks.
In accordance with Gramm-Leach-Bliley Act (GLBA) section 16 C.F.R. 314.4(a), the Chief Information Officer is hereby appointed as the “Qualified Individual” for the SUNY Broome Community College Information Security Program. The responsibilities of this appointment are to ensure that SUNY Broome has implemented and is monitoring its Information Security program.

To Whom it Applies
This procedure applies to all students, faculty, affiliates, emeriti, and staff of the College (part-time and full-time), as well as all independent contractors, interns, consultants, and other third parties, inclusive of anyone who has access to network or email services. The procedure applies regardless of the user’s physical location (e.g., College offices, hotels, airports, user homes, etc.).
